How a Broker’s Opinion of Value Sets the Right Price for Your Practice

The broker’s opinion of value serves as the foundation for determining the appropriate price when selling your healthcare practice. Without a proper valuation, it’s challenging to understand the true worth of your business, and you might risk pricing it too high or too low. Both scenarios can be detrimental to the sale. If priced too high, your practice may sit on the market for an extended period, deterring potential buyers who perceive the asking price as unreasonable. On the other hand, underpricing your business can result in leaving money on the table. A professional broker’s opinion of value considers your practice’s assets, financial history, patient base, and the overall market landscape. It also factors in the specific demands of your healthcare niche. By working with a broker to determine a fair market value, you’re more likely to attract qualified buyers and complete the sale in a timely manner. The Role of Healthcare Business Consulting in Enhancing Value

Healthcare business consulting plays an integral role when preparing to sell your practice. Before determining a broker’s opinion of value, you may want to consult a healthcare business expert who can help identify key areas for improvement. Consulting services often focus on operational efficiency, staff management, and patient retention—factors that can greatly impact the market value of your business. For example, improving billing processes or reducing overhead costs can increase profitability, making your practice more appealing to buyers. By addressing any inefficiencies and optimizing workflows, you enhance the value of your business, which will be reflected in the broker’s valuation. Healthcare consultants can also provide insight into market trends specific to the healthcare industry, helping you position your practice strategically for sale. Whether it’s aligning your practice with new healthcare technologies or improving patient experience, healthcare business consulting ensures that your practice stands out to potential buyers and achieves its full market potential.
